The famous pizza shop chain Manco & Manco has shut down all boardwalk operations as of today due to three employees testing positive for the coronavirus in the same week.

Manco & Manco released a statement via their Facebook page in an effort to keep the public aware of the happenings in their restaurants regarding the coronavirus. They revealed that two of the three employees that tested positive were asymptomatic. The statement also said that the restaurant wasn't mandated to close, but they will for one day, July 14th, to be professionally cleaned and have everything in the restaurants sanitized.

The press release also detailed how the all the restaurants bearing the Manco & Manco name will operate going forward as a result of the news. The Somers Point location was not affected, however, it will be sanitized along with the boardwalk locations.
